What is Short Code SMS Service?
A Short Code SMS service utilizes a brief, easy-to-remember 5- or 6-digit number (e.g., 56767, 92123) that businesses and organizations use to send and receive text messages at scale. Unlike standard 10-digit phone numbers (long codes), short codes are specifically designed for high-volume, application-to-person (A2P) messaging. They are typically leased from mobile network operators and undergo a stringent approval process, ensuring their legitimate and high-deliverability use. This rigorous vetting by carriers results in significantly higher deliverability rates and throughput (messages per second) compared to long codes. Short codes are commonly used for various business communications, including marketing campaigns, polling, contests, two-factor authentication (2FA), and, critically for logistics, for automated alerts, real-time tracking updates, and customer support. While both dedicated (exclusive to one business) and shared (used by multiple businesses) short codes exist, dedicated short codes are the preferred and more secure option in 2025 due to regulatory changes and deliverability concerns associated with shared codes, ensuring clear attribution and better control for logistics firms.
Short Code SMS is a game-changer for logistics companies for several compelling reasons:
1. Real-time Delivery Updates and Notifications: The most impactful application of Short Code SMS in logistics is providing instant, automated updates on shipment status. Customers can receive notifications at every critical stage: "Your package has been dispatched from [Origin]," "Your shipment is out for delivery," "Your delivery is expected between 10 AM - 1 PM," or "Your package has been delivered successfully." This proactive communication significantly reduces customer anxiety, decreases inbound calls to customer service, and builds trust through transparency. The instantaneous nature of SMS ensures customers are informed as events unfold.
2. Enhanced Customer Self-Service (Tracking): Short codes empower customers with convenient self-service options. Instead of navigating complex websites or waiting on hold, customers can simply text a unique tracking ID (e.g., "TRACK 123456" to 5XXXX) to receive an immediate SMS with their shipment's current status and location. This reduces the burden on customer service teams and provides customers with quick, hassle-free access to information 24/7, greatly improving satisfaction.
3. Efficient Driver/Fleet Communication: Short Code SMS is not just for external customer communication; it's also vital for internal operational efficiency. Logistics companies can use short codes to send automated dispatch alerts to drivers, confirm pickup instructions, send last-minute route changes, or alert them about new assignments. Drivers can also use the short code to send quick status updates ("Picked up," "Delivered," "Issue encountered") back to the central dispatch system, streamlining communication and improving responsiveness.
4. Proof of Delivery and Customer Feedback: Upon successful delivery, a short code SMS can be sent to the customer asking for confirmation of receipt or immediate feedback. This can include a link to an online survey or a prompt to reply with a simple rating (e.g., "Reply 5 for excellent service, 1 for poor"). This real-time feedback loop allows logistics companies to quickly identify and address service issues, improving overall quality and accountability.
5. High Deliverability and Universal Accessibility: Logistics operations often span diverse geographies, where internet connectivity might be unreliable or smartphone penetration varies. Short Code SMS boasts near 100% deliverability to all mobile devices, regardless of internet access or smartphone type. This universal reach ensures that critical delivery updates and instructions reach every customer and every driver, bridging the digital divide and ensuring seamless operations even in remote areas.
6. Managing Delivery Exceptions and Rescheduling: When a delivery faces an unforeseen issue (e.g., recipient not available, incorrect address), Short Code SMS provides an immediate channel to communicate with the customer. An automated message can be sent: "Delivery attempt failed for package [ID]. Please reply RESCHEDULE to arrange a new time or CALL to speak with us." This proactive approach helps resolve issues quickly, reduces redelivery attempts, and maintains customer satisfaction.
7. Operational Alerts and Crisis Management: For internal teams, short codes can be used to send urgent operational alerts, such as vehicle breakdowns, route closures, weather delays, or facility issues. This enables rapid dissemination of critical information to relevant personnel, facilitating quicker decision-making and minimizing disruptions.
8. Building Trust and Professionalism: Using a dedicated short code conveys a sense of professionalism and legitimacy. Customers recognize the official nature of communication from a short code, which helps build trust in the logistics provider. This consistent, branded communication reinforces reliability and customer-centricity.
9. Cost-Effectiveness and Scalability: While there's a cost associated with a short code service, the efficiency gains, reduction in inbound calls, improved customer satisfaction, and reduced operational errors often make it highly cost-effective. Short codes are designed for scale, allowing logistics companies to handle millions of messages daily without performance degradation, making them suitable for businesses of all sizes.
